Plugins that publish jobs to the Workshoal platform are subject to the queue-depth autoscaler. It samples backlog depth every thirty seconds and scales workers between the floor and ceiling set in your plugin manifest. Bursty publishers should declare a warm-pool hint, or cold-start latency will dominate the first minute of any spike. Note that scale-down is deliberately slow, so brief idle periods won't drop capacity. Manifest fields, sampling windows, and tuning examples are documented on the internal page below.

operations page: https://jira.qorvelsys.internal/display/browse/pages/projects/5af6

Reminder job for the Bellvue Clinic scheduler failed overnight — 412 patients got no SMS. Root cause: staging env file was promoted to prod without the messaging credential, so the Nockett gateway rejected every send. Fix is straightforward and should go out with tonight's hotfix. Rotate the credential per policy since the stale one may have leaked into logs. Then open the prod env file on the reminder worker and append this line.

env line for bagug-yadup: LEDGER_TOKEN29=9bd49f1390bba1425de58be1b927b

### Step 4: Stabilize the integration tests

Heads up: the Tollgate payments suite is flaky mostly because tests share one sandbox ledger. Before migrating, give each test run its own namespace and bump the settlement poll timeout — the old default is way too tight. Once that's in place, reruns should drop to near zero. The test harness picks up these configuration values at startup.

config for hahip-yajep:
holix:
  log_level: error
  metrics_host: metrics.holix.qorvellabs.internal
  pin: 9600
  pool_size: 8